HTC Radar was announced last month, it is one of HTC’s first new Windows Phone 7.5 Mango smartphones, and it has now gone on sale SIM free at one online retailer here in the UK.
The HTC Radar comes with a 3.8 inch multi-touch touchscreen display with a resolution of 800 x 480 pixels, it also features a single core 1GHz processor, 512MB of RAM and 8GB of built in storage.

Other specifications on the HTC Radar include a 5 megapixel camera which features a F2.2 lens, with an LED flash and BSI sensor, plus a front facing VGA camera for video chat.

Design and Build Quality
The HTC Radar boasts a sleek and modern design, typical of HTC’s attention to detail and build quality. The unibody construction gives it a premium feel, while the slightly curved back ensures it sits comfortably in the hand. The 3.8-inch display is protected by Gorilla Glass, making it resistant to scratches and minor impacts. The device measures 120.5 x 61.5 x 10.9 mm and weighs 137 grams, making it compact and easy to carry around.

Camera and Multimedia
The 5-megapixel rear camera on the HTC Radar is equipped with an F2.2 lens, LED flash, and a BSI sensor, which enhances low-light performance. The camera app offers various shooting modes, including panorama and burst mode, allowing users to capture stunning photos in different scenarios. The device also supports 720p HD video recording, making it a versatile tool for capturing memories.
For video calls, the front-facing VGA camera provides decent quality, although it may not be as sharp as more modern devices. The HTC Radar also includes a range of multimedia features, such as an FM radio, music player, and video player, ensuring users have plenty of entertainment options at their fingertips.
Connectivity and Battery Life
The HTC Radar offers a range of connectivity options, including 3G, Wi-Fi, Bluetooth 2.1, and GPS. The device also features a microUSB port for charging and data transfer, as well as a 3.5mm headphone jack for audio output. The 1520mAh battery provides up to 8 hours of talk time and up to 480 hours of standby time, ensuring users can stay connected throughout the day.
